Can the Celtics Address Their Frontcourt Issues?

The Boston Celtics are out of this year's NBA playoffs, and their roster weaknesses are now clear. The team's frontcourt has struggled against top opponents. This issue was highlighted in recent games. The Celtics' inability to compete in the frontcourt has been a significant problem.

The team's center and power forward positions have been a concern for some time. Neemias Queta, the Celtics' center, has faced challenges against taller and more athletic opponents. Victor Wembanyama's block against Queta was a telling example of this mismatch. The Celtics' frontcourt lacks the size and athleticism to compete with the best teams.

The Celtics' frontcourt struggles are not just about size, but also about skill and athleticism. They have tried to adapt with different lineups, but the issue persists. The team's coaching staff has attempted to find solutions, but the results have been inconsistent.
